Until December 2024 it was possible to create PATs (personal access tokens) which would never expire. Especially this would be convenient for a service account which maintains an interface from MethodPark Stages to Jira. Currently we can only create PATs which are valid up to one year.

Is it possible to create after December 2024 new PATs which don't expire? If so: how does it work?

unfortunately due to administration control and security posture tokens are forced to expire after one year. I have not found a workaround to escape this restriction. 

The only recommendation I've found was to set up tasks as reminder to set up new token before the old ones expire. 🙈
